Well to adress your mention of Truck Town, there are a couple of reasons that no pictures exist.
Traditionally we haven't posted pictures just to keep an aura of mysteriousness about, but also we work in a building where cameras are frowned upon, so even if we wanted to it would be difficult at best.
Of course, it doesn't help that we finished the robot a few minutes before putting it in the box ... ... A photographer would have a hard time getting a picture without someone working on it

I would also like to add that Truck had a bad experience with releasing pictures early. It was the stack em' High year. After we had shipped the robot we posted pictures of our ability to both block the top ramp and both sides of the field with our wings, all completely legally. Well there was a rule added on the next update againts that strategy. So I wouldn't recommend releasing pictures, especially mind boggling we beat the game pictures.
